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
16519074701 82676065448 4721110 8799382541 56582457754
55959754710 0368803 74669
55959754710 0368803 74669
1188 73750554075 24
All about undefined
Interested in learning more?
55959754710 0368803 74669
1188 73750554075 24
See more
0109 6229 313172
438529920 78145 400020 048
See more
1892081644 57286733
23003858 44787082 801 46 1816
See more